A research team from ETH Zurich, PSI, and Caltech demonstrates the stable, efficient and rapid generation of solar fuels. They apply a thermochemical cycle based on ceria redox reactions to thermochemically split water and CO2 using a novel solar cavity-receiver reactor under concentrated solar radiation. Their remarkable findings are reported in the latest issue of Science.
